On 16 July 2020, the European Union Court of Justice (CJEU) passed judgment C-311/18 (Schrems II), invalidating the US-EU certificate programme Privacy Shield, which ensures data transmission security.

Blockchain – the technology behind the bitcoin digital currency – has gone from being a potential pipedream for the future of financial services to a legitimate application for businesses worldwide. It is currently being utilised across many industries, from property sales to environmental conservation, as a real-world commercial opportunity for organisations to put into operation right now. The challenge for those not already on board lies in understanding how to capitalise on the boundless business promise now within reach.
